Sequans Communications S.A. and Polymer Logistics announced the availability of the Polymer LogisticsSmart IoT Tracker, now approved for use on the LTE-M network of Verizon Wireless, and pending approval by other operators. The Smart IoT Tracker is tailored for use on Polymer’s CleanPal pallets and can also be used as a standalone tracking device for other IoT applications. The new device will be on display at CES 2019. The Polymer Logistics Smart IoT Tracker is designed for the tracking and monitoring of logistical assets and is tailored specifically to fit onto Polymer Logistics’ CleanPal pallets. In addition to the LTE-M connectivity provided by Sequans’ Monarch platform, the device includes a temperature sensor, an accelerometer, and network-based geolocation. The Smart IoT Tracker fits securely between the standard slats of a pallet without any overhang so that forklifts cannot damage it. It uses standard AA batteries, eliminating the fire risk of lithium ion batteries. The Smart IoT Tracker is in an IP66 enclosure, making it safe from extreme weather conditions, powerful seas, or jets of water. It does not have to be removed from pallets prior to washing.
